  1. Hi Midiboxers, Line driver breakout CV /gates finished i used AOUT and a tweeked DOUTx4 and of course the line driver receiver! DOUTx4 is stuffed with regular 220 ohm resistors for leds indicators and UDN2981 for gate booster. UDN 2981 are directly linked at the outputs of 74hc595 (before the 220ohm resistors) . the gates assigned to CV have two UDN 2981 (input in parallel) one is powered by 5V (eurorack 5V gates) and go to minijacks and the second is powered by 12V and go to 1/4jacks (oldschool 12V modular gates) same for the extra drum triggers gates: 8 are in 12V and the last 8 are in 5V... need 1k resistor at each outputs of UDN for ground short protection !!!! 3 PSU inside: 12V for 12V gates, 5V one for the 5V gates /line driver receiver/DOUT/AOUT and bipolar 12V for AOUT. the 5V line from the seq is cut on the receiver. i could have used the same 12V from bipolar but a dedicated 12v make sense cause wanted the AOUT "stability" as usual i've got a bug : the CV 1 and 2 have the same problem: at calibration voltage are divided by 2... don't know why...not the ICs , no shorts, ( problem on the 2 first channel!) all other 6 channel working properly. the calibration "max" voltage is 4V on this two channel is it possible to be a log error? i build AOUT because i've got max525 in stock... is someone use this config and could confirm that line driver work with AOUT?
